// SPDX-License-Identifier: EUPL-1.2
package api
// Response is the standard envelope for all API responses.
type Response[T any] struct {
Success bool `json:"success"`
Data T `json:"data,omitempty"`
Error *Error `json:"error,omitempty"`
Meta *Meta `json:"meta,omitempty"`
}
// Error describes a failed API request.
type Error struct {
Code string `json:"code"`
Message string `json:"message"`
Details any `json:"details,omitempty"`
}
// Meta carries pagination and request metadata.
type Meta struct {
RequestID string `json:"request_id,omitempty"`
Duration string `json:"duration,omitempty"`
Page int `json:"page,omitempty"`
PerPage int `json:"per_page,omitempty"`
Total int `json:"total,omitempty"`
}
// OK wraps data in a successful response envelope.
func OK[T any](data T) Response[T] {
return Response[T]{
Success: true,
Data: data,
}
}
// Fail creates an error response with the given code and message.
func Fail(code, message string) Response[any] {
return Response[any]{
Success: false,
Error: &Error{
Code: code,
Message: message,
},
}
}
// FailWithDetails creates an error response with additional detail payload.
func FailWithDetails(code, message string, details any) Response[any] {
return Response[any]{
Success: false,
Error: &Error{
Code: code,
Message: message,
Details: details,
},
}
}
// Paginated wraps data in a successful response with pagination metadata.
func Paginated[T any](data T, page, perPage, total int) Response[T] {
return Response[T]{
Success: true,
Data: data,
Meta: &Meta{
Page: page,
PerPage: perPage,
Total: total,
},
}
}
